Output 40634640e0e29e922f97af693f1c234fc97d30b60e0c717fbb262f339712ae39:2

value
8380000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72779494721fad082189d0cf6bc102d3e25dd176 OP_EQUALVERIFY OP_CHECKSIG
address
1BSFHTfsfLEtG3KEdrWck9jykThAKWk76e
transaction
40634640e0e29e922f97af693f1c234fc97d30b60e0c717fbb262f339712ae39
spent
true